Lander County approves renewal with Northeastern Nevada Regional Development Authority

Lander County Board of Commissioners · August 28, 2025

Summary

The county authorized renewal of an interlocal agreement with the Northeastern Nevada Regional Development Authority (NNRDA) through Dec. 31, 2030. NNRDA representative Sheldon Mudd said regional business-development leads are limited, with "about 8 or 9 leads region wide."

The Lander County Board of Commissioners approved renewal of an interlocal agreement with the Northeastern Nevada Regional Development Authority (NNRDA), effective Jan. 1, 2026, through Dec. 31, 2030, and authorized the chair to sign.

Sheldon Mudd, who identified himself for the record as part of the NNRDA presentation, told the board the regional pipeline was small and that the authority was working to build leads. "I would say, I think last time I counted, we have about 8 or 9 leads region wide, nothing specifically for Lander County at the moment," Mudd said. Commissioners asked about membership and Mudd confirmed participating counties include Lander, Eureka, Elko and White Pine as well as incorporated cities within those counties.

The board approved the renewal motion without extended discussion and thanked the NNRDA representative for the update. Staff noted marketing campaigns and outreach to events such as industry conferences remain part of NNRDA's strategy to build project interest for the region.
